There’s a quiet battle that the faithful fight every day—a subtle war fought not with swords, but with resolve. It’s the struggle to remain upright when the world relentlessly pulls us sideways. To speak boldly when silence is profitable. To resist kneeling to false idols, no matter how attractively they’re dressed.
This week was no different.
The pressure to conform was deafening.
The deception in every headline felt carefully crafted.
The world offered countless reasons to compromise, tempting us to exchange truth for comfort.
Yet, the faithful endured.
Those guided by the Holy Spirit do not chase fleeting approval. They’re not shaken by the shifting sands of opinion or trends that come and go. They stand firm—not from stubbornness, but from conviction rooted in eternity.
They remember clearly what was spoken long before this broken age started rewriting morality in its own image:
“Do not be conformed to this world, but be transformed by the renewal of your mind.”
— Romans 12:2
We aren’t placed here to quietly blend in.
We’re called to rise above, not to seek applause, but to uphold righteousness in an era that sees virtue as inconvenient.
If you’ve felt drained this past week—
If your prayers seemed to echo unanswered,
If your obedience felt invisible,
If the weight you carried nearly convinced you to stop and put it down—
Remember this promise:
“Let us not grow weary in doing good, for at the proper time we will reap a harvest if we do not give up.”
— Galatians 6:9
Understand that spiritual resistance doesn’t target the passive or weak. If you’ve been tested, pressed, and stretched, it’s not evidence of failure. It’s proof you’re making spiritual progress.
God never promised comfort; He promised companionship.
Jesus never promised popularity; He promised persecution for those who walk with Him. But He also offered an unshakable assurance:
“I have told you these things, so that in Me you may have peace. In this world you will have trouble. But take heart! I have overcome the world.”
— John 16:33
So hold your head up today.
Even if the world misunderstands you, rejects you, or leaves you behind, you’re not forgotten by the One who matters most.
He sees you clearly.
He stands beside you faithfully.
He advocates for you ceaselessly.
If the greatest victory you won this week was simply refusing to quit, then you have won indeed.
LIFE LESSONS FROM THIS WEEK’S JOURNEY:
True strength rarely shouts. Sometimes, it simply breathes quietly and refuses to give up.
It’s far better to stand alone in truth than to be embraced for compromising it.
Your closeness to God will often create distance from the world. Embrace that gap—it’s sacred ground.
Genuine peace isn’t found in perfect clarity. It’s found in perfect trust.
